Kurt Busiek, Man of 1,000 Characters

Well, maybe not a thousand, but 83 characters and 16 teams sure gets you a lot. Kurt Busiek has posted on his blog a comprehensive list of all the characters he has created or co-created, apparently as a new accounting process for Marvel. Marvel & Disney Set Merger Date

The stockholder vote to finalize the proposed $4 billion deal between the media giants has been scheduled to take place by the end of the year, with the expected result making the House of Ideas a part of the House of Mouse.
